Re: The New Hot Hatch KING!!!
Bravo, Encore... I think all joking aside there is an underlying element of seriousness to this video, in that a cheap battered pov-spec hatch like that can be immense fun & liberating to drive. Specially either in town where parking dings don't warrant a tantrum over the scratched paint & down country lanes where the same can be said for scratches from twigs/bushes/random angry farmers. Plus if you do plant it in a ravine it's not going to break the bank to replace. A bit like a certain Kia, Sticky?
